TITLE: Determination of Ethoxyl Groups in Some Organosilicon and Organo- aluminum Compounds PERIODICAL: Zhurnal analiticheskoy khimii, 1959P Vol 141 lir 4j PP 501-503 (USSR) ABSTRACT: The authors used for the determination of ethoxyl groups in organosilicic and organoaluminum compounds the property of these substances to.hydrolyse in the presence of acids or bases, The formed ethyl alcohol can be quantitatively determined according L.o the conventional methods (Refs 5-9). The weighed-in sample of the substance to be analysed is mixed with a 50it solution of potassium bichromate and sulfuric acid (1:1) and heated for 30 minutes over boiling water with continuous backflow. After cooling a I Wo-iodine solution is added and the separated iodine is titrated after 5 minutes with a 0.1 N solution of sodium thiosulfate. A blank test is conducted parallel to the main experiment. The accuracy and the sensitivity of this determina- tion method for different concentrations of ethyl alcohol is Card 1/2 listed in table 1. The authors also examined whether the Determination, of Ethoxyl Groups in Some SOV/75-14-4-25/30 Organosilicon and Organoaluminum Compounds oxidation of the formed ethyl alcohol in the presence of diphenyl-diethoxy-silane is quantitative. The results are listed in table 2. The results show that the sensitivity of the method is 0.1 - 0-3 % and the accuracy is up to 12% (relative). Table 3 'Lists the results of several analyses of organosilicon compounds Yrith various ethoxyl group content. The principle of this method vitae also applied for the determination of admixtures of diethyl ethoxyaluminum in triethyl aluminum. The method had to be somewhat modified as triethyl aluminum oxidizes violently in air. The paper gives a description and an illustration of the apparatus with which the weighed-in sample can be kept in an air-free atmosphere until the end of the hydrolysis. By this method the authors determined the ethoxyl group content in triethoxy aluminum and admixtures of diethyl ethoxy aluminum to triethyl aluminum. Some of the results are listed in table 4. Table 5 compares the results of this method with the results of the determination of ethoxyl groups with hydriodic acid (Ref 3). This comparison shows that both methods yield reproducible results. TITLE: Analysis of Used iip Copper-silicon Alloys (Analiz otrabotannil,kh kremnemednykh splavov) PERIODICAL: Zavodskaya Laboratoriya, 1959, Vol 25, Wr 3, pp 288 - 289 (USSR) ABSTRACT: The Cu/Si alloys used according to the synthesis of alkyl- and arylchlorosilanes (up to 20% Cu and 80% Si) consist, after being used up, of free silicon, metallic Cu,and admixtures of carbon and metal chlorides (Ref 1). The determination of C, Cl, Si, Cu, and Fe (from a weighed portion) according to the method of "wet" burning is described. The weighed portion is heated in the oxygen current with concentrated sulphuric acid and chromium oxide. The oxidation roducts enter a quartz tube 0 p heated to 700-750, filled with chromium oxide where a com-alete decomposition takes place. The chlorine and hydrogen chloride synthesized is absorbed in the hydrazine hydrate. The metals remain in the reaction flask as sulphates. Si, Si021 and SiC C,~"ro 1/2 Analysis of Used up Copper-silicon Alloys SOV/32-25-3-10/62 do not dissolve and can be weighed together. Copper is scparater7 from iron by use of sodium sulphide and iodometrically titrated. The remaining iron may be titrated as Fe(II) with potassium bichromate in the presence of diphenylamines. A precise courue and the results of analysis (Table) are mentioned. Darat-ion: 2-5 - 3 hours.
